Spanish Troops at Pensacola by Hugh Charles McBarron portrays a pivotal moment during the Siege of Pensacola, which occurred from March 9 to May 10, 1781, as part of the Gulf Coast Campaign in the American Revolutionary War. Led by General Bernardo de Galvez, Spanish forces aimed to capture Pensacola, the capital of British West Florida, thereby weakening British control in the region. The successful siege culminated in a Spanish victory, significantly contributing to the overall success of the American Revolution by diverting British resources and attention.
